Step 1 — Inspect & Document Damages

You’ll first need to walk your property to inspect your roof and take pictures to document the damage.

There might be significant structural damage that only roofing professionals can notice, so avoid climbing on your roof and risking personal injury. Instead, stand further from your home and zoom in on your roof so you can take clear photos.

Damages You Should Document

  • Check your roof and gutters for missing or damaged materials, like crumbled shingles, missing tiles, or separated downspouts.
  • Note the cause of the damage, whether it’s a fallen tree, hail, or high wind speeds.
  • Check for evidence of roof leaks inside your property, which could be water stains or a steady water drip.

Step 3 — File an Insurance Claim

When you file your claim, we can guide you through the process. Your policy coverage and how accurately you represent the damages will determine whether you receive approval for a roof replacement or repair.

Your insurance company will send an adjuster to review the damage, and your roofing contractor can meet with them to discuss the details of the damage.
